Cecil V. Cutchins has over 25 years of experience in commercial real estate development. In 1988, Cecil created Olympia Development Corporation and today is the company's president. Locally, Cecil has been responsible for the development of over 1.5 million square feet of Class A office space. His most recognized developments in the Hampton Roads area include Convergence Center, Verizon Center and Reflections-The Corporate Park at Lynnhaven, all located in Virginia Beach, and the Hampton Roads Center located on the Peninsula.
Chip Cutchins joined Olympia in 2005. As vice president, he manages leasing for Olympia's 800,000+ square feet of office space. Chip also leads Olympia in the design, construction and financing of all their new commercial developments. Chip has been instrumental in the development of Convergence III and IV, as well as the Gallery Office Park. Chip began his professional career in consulting, working for the financial services arms of Pricewaterhouse Coopers, LLC and Deloitte and Touche, LLC. Chip received a Bachelor's Degree in Finance from the University of Texas at Austin as well as an MBA from the Darden Graduate School of Business Administration at the University of Virginia. Currently, Chip serves on the Towne Leadership Association for TowneBank and is a member of HRACRE.
